Activity ~ *Stretch your imagination/Design your own riddles.*
Aim~
(a) To make smaller words using letters from a bigger words.
(b) To develop the thinking power. (c) To enrich the vecobulary.
Procedure-
(01) First mention the big word.
(02) Then say how many letters should be removed from it.
(03) Give a clue about the smaller word that remains after removing the letters. Tell about the meaning, pronunciation or use of the smaller word to give the clue.
